How much does a Flight Operations Manager make in SC?

As of March 01, 2025, the average annual salary for a Flight Operations Manager in South Carolina is $171,080. Salary.com reports that pay typically ranges from $145,237 to $195,158, with most professionals earning between $121,709 and $217,080.

View Flight Operations Manager Pay Difference by Location

Flight Operations Manager salary varies from city to city. Compared with national average salary of Flight Operations Manager, the highest Flight Operations Manager salary is in San Francisco, CA, where the Flight Operations Manager salary is 25.0% above. The lowest Flight Operations Manager salary is in Miami, FL, where the Flight Operations Manager salary is 3.5% lower than national average salary.
